EnglishEtymologyOld French, mort + gage ("dead pledge") Noun
mortgage (plural mortgages)
Translationsspecial form of secured loan
Verb
to mortgage (third-person singular simple present mortgages, present participle mortgaging, simple past and past participle mortgaged)
Translationsto borrow against a property
